The Tunisia Penetration Testing Market was estimated at USD 990 Million in 2025 and is projected to reach USD 1431 Million by 2032, growing at a CAGR of 6.1% from 2026 to 2032.
Awareness of cybersecurity threats is driving a paradigm shift in how Tunisian businesses approach security. Organizations are increasingly utilizing penetration testing services to preemptively discover vulnerabilities in their systems before they can be exploited. This proactive approach is critical, given the rapid rise in cyberattacks targeting various sectors.
The demand for specialized penetration testing services—including network, web application, and mobile app testing—is on the rise. As companies digitize operations, compliance with emerging regulatory frameworks further catalyzes this demand. With heightened attention on data protection, Tunisian enterprises are keen to invest in comprehensive security assessments.

Despite the promising outlook, several constraints impede market growth. One significant barrier is the pervasive lack of awareness among Tunisian businesses regarding the critical nature of regular penetration testing. Many companies underestimate the importance of identifying vulnerabilities, viewing it as an unnecessary expense rather than an investment in security. Furthermore, the scarcity of skilled cybersecurity professionals proficient in penetration testing exacerbates the issue, limiting the available workforce. As cyber threats continue to evolve, organizations must confront the challenge of staying updated with the latest techniques and methodologies in penetration testing to ensure comprehensive security.
Emerging trends indicate a shift towards automated penetration testing solutions as organizations look to streamline their security assessments. The rising sophistication of cyber threats is leading firms to adopt more advanced methodologies, including threat modeling and red teaming exercises. Additionally, the increasing convergence of IT and operational technology (OT) is prompting businesses to evaluate their security frameworks holistically, pushing them towards integrated penetration testing approaches.
The market offers substantial investment opportunities, particularly for firms willing to innovate in the cybersecurity space. As organizations acknowledge the need for regular penetration testing, service providers can capitalize on this awareness by offering tailored solutions. There’s also potential for partnerships with government initiatives aimed at enhancing national cybersecurity, allowing private companies to expand their market reach while contributing to a more secure digital environment in Tunisia.
The Tunisian government is actively shaping the penetration testing market through various initiatives aimed at bolstering cybersecurity and compliance. By establishing a regulatory framework, the government emphasizes the importance of data protection while encouraging organizations to adopt essential security measures. Public-sector priorities include fostering a secure digital environment through stringent regulations and standards that promote ethical practices in penetration testing.
As we look to the future, the Tunisia Penetration Testing Market is set for expansion driven by the increasing reliance on digital technologies and heightened awareness of cybersecurity risks. Organizations are expected to be more proactive in their approach, continuously assessing and improving their cybersecurity measures. The evolving regulatory environment will likely support this trend, pushing businesses to incorporate penetration testing as a standard operating procedure. With the rise of remote work and cloud services, specialized penetration testing solutions will become essential, propelling market growth significantly by 2032.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
